Can you appeal a perma ban on Xbox?
The answer to this question is yes, you can appeal a perma ban on Xbox, but the success of the appeal depends on the enforcement action taken on your account and the reasons behind the ban. To appeal a perma ban, you need to use the case review process, which is handled directly by the Xbox Safety team, and you can find the option to appeal from your enforcement history if it’s available.
Understanding the Appeal Process
To initiate the appeal process, you need to submit a case review at enforcement.xbox.com, but not all suspensions are eligible for a case review. The enforcement team will review your case and make a decision, which can take up to 72 hours. It’s essential to provide detailed information and evidence to support your appeal, as this will increase the chances of a successful outcome.

1. What happens if you get a permanent ban on Xbox?
A permanent ban on Xbox will cancel your Xbox subscriptions, but you can still sign in to your Microsoft account and manage your payment options, devices, and other account info.
2. Can you get a banned Xbox unbanned?
Even if the ownership changes and the console is reset to factory settings, the device ban is still there and can’t be lifted.
3. How do you get a ban lifted on Xbox?
You can contact Xbox Account Support at 1-800-4my-xbox, but phone support doesn’t handle suspensions, only the enforcement team does.

6. How long is Xbox ban?
Account suspensions can last for a specific duration, such as 1 day, 7 days, or 14 days, and repeated violations can lead to a permanent ban.
7. Can you get banned from talking on Xbox?
Yes, you can get banned from talking on Xbox if you engage in abusive communications over voice or text messages.
8. How do I appeal a Microsoft ban?
You need to submit a case review at enforcement.xbox.com if the suspension qualifies, but not all suspensions are eligible.
9. Can a console ban be lifted?
No, it’s not possible to have a console ban lifted, as it’s a permanent action.
10. How do you fight a ban on Xbox?
You can submit an appeal by signing in and visiting the Enforcement page, and choosing the gamertag of the account you’re reviewing.
11. Will Microsoft unban a console?
No, Microsoft will not unban a console, as it’s a permanent action.
12. How do I know if my Xbox account is permanently banned?
You’ll receive a message from Xbox indicating that your profile has been suspended, and you won’t be able to sign in to the Xbox network.
13. Can you get a lifetime ban on Xbox?
Yes, if you violate the Microsoft Services Agreement, your account may be permanently banned from the Xbox network.
14. How long does an appeal take on Xbox?
An appeal can take up to 72 hours to be reviewed by the enforcement team.
